Output 34a20e6a164070ff13d7f21b5b6526c9829a048748a8884ee8ecdde32376a2f9:0

value
2282077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a9d6f13347daf46bd8592a6e1e404a13100e7b OP_EQUAL
address
3DnUaXdUp3kwL2f7mfCBgzh1SQpPvjSBMd
transaction
34a20e6a164070ff13d7f21b5b6526c9829a048748a8884ee8ecdde32376a2f9
spent
true